Leeds United v Crystal Palace: Key stats and talking points
In-form Leeds United test their unbeaten record against a Crystal Palace side who have problems in defence. BBC Sport takes a look at the key themes going into Sunday's game at Elland Road.Up to third in the league and boasting a record of just one defeat in 13 league matches – and just five in their past 29 - these are great times for Leeds fans.

Cornell study links superconductivity in iron selenide to crystal disorder

Cornell physicists have found that imperfections in the crystal structure of iron selenide may control its superconductivity more than the number of electrons flowing through the material. The finding could change how researchers understand one class of high-temperature superconductors.
